1 UTILITY STITCHES Straight Stitch, Left Needle Position 1:01 1:01 1:02 Straight stitch, left needle position; use to gather with the Gathering foot Or for topstitching Straight Stitch, Center Needle Position 1:02 1:02 1:01 1 00 00 00 00 A straight stitch, center needle position; 25 needle positions; use Edge-Stitch Foot for edge-stitching woven fabrics Stretch Stitch - Left Needle 1:03 1:04 1:04 3 02 02 02 02 Left needle stretch stitch Stretch Stitch - Center Needle 1:04 1:05 A zigzag-type stitch that makes a stretchy seam; suitable for seaming tricot and light-weight stretch fabrics Reinforced Straight Stitch - Center Needle 1:05 1:06 1:03 2 01 01 01 01 A tri-motion reinforced stitch, center needle position, for seams subject to strain; also to topstitch sportswear; 25 needle positions Basting Stitch 1:06 1:07 A lengthened stitch for temporarily joining 2 pieces of fabric -- manually loosen tension Zigzag - Center Needle 1:07 1:08 1:05 4 03 03 03 03 A slanting 3mm wide stitch that goes from side to side as it stitches forward; stitch centered regardless of width 2mm Satin Stitch 1:06 15 2mm wide, short satin stitch; stitch is the shape of a "Z"; use for appliques, rounded edges and sewing on laces and bands 6mm Satin Stitch 1:08 1:09 19 11 11 6mm wide short satin stitch; stitch is the shape of a "Z"; use for appliques, rounded edges and sewing on laces and bands Ric Rac Stitch 1:09 1:10 1:07 A 5mm wide tri-motion zigzag stitch; for joining fabric edge to another edge or overlapping in leather Three-Step Zigzag 1:10 1:11 1:08 5 04 04 04 04 3 stitches forward 5mm to one side, then 3 forward to the other side; for overcasting, mending; drop feed teeth for a bartack Short Serpentine 1:11 1:12 1:09.8mm long straight stitches in a 5mm wide curving line; for mending and darning and elastic applications; narrower than E3 Overcast Stitch 1:12 1:13 1:11 6 05 05 05 05 Stitch a seam and a 5mm overcast on the edge of woven fabric, in one step (or trim later) Stretch Seam Overcast 1:13 1:14 1:12 7 06 06 06 06 Stitch a seam and a 5mm overcast on the edge on medium to heavy stretch fabric in one step (or trim later) Double Overlock Stitch 1:14 1:15 1:14 Stitch a seam and a 5mm overcast on the edge of heavy stretch fabrics in one step (or trim later) Seam Overcast 1:15 1:16 1:13 Stitch a seam and a 5mm overcast on the edge of medium stretch fabrics in one step along an edge (or trim later) Flatlock Stitch 1:16 1:17 1:15 8 07 07 07 07 A 5mm wide stitch to use for decorative hems and overlapped seams, belts or bands on medium to heavy stretch fabrics Elastic/Casing Stitch 1:17 1:18 1:17 A 5mm wide stitch to sew overlapped seams in tricot OR to sew casing over a narrow elastic

2 Smocking Stitch 1:18 1:19 1:16 11 A single stitch smocking-type stitch; sew over 2 rows of elastic thread for 6mm shirring Bridging Stitch 1:19 1:20 1:10 10 09 09 09 09 Join two pieces of fabric with finished edges; attach lace to a finished edge; 6mm wide stitch Elastic Blind-Hem Stitch 1:20 1:21 1:18 9 08 08 08 08 A 3mm wide stitch to sew invisible hems in stretch medium and heavy fabrics Woven Blind-Hem Stitch 1:21 1:22 1:19 A 3mm wide stitch to sew invisible hems in woven fabrics Shell Rolled-Edge 1:22 1:23 Sew over the edge for a shell edging on light stretch fabric; or sew on the bias on woven fabric; 6mm wide stitch Bartack 1:23 1:20 Stitches forward and back, then zigzags over straight stitching; for reinforcement; 1.5 mm wide, finished width 1/4" Seam 1:03 1:21 31 Sews stitches 1/4" from the right edge of the presser foot; use an Edge-stitch foot for easy, perfect 1/4" seams Hand-look Quilting Stitch 2:35 1:22 32 Programmed to resemble hand quilting; 25 needle positions; use transparent thread in needle and contrasting thread in bobbin Darning Stitch (Side to Side) 1:24 1:25 Stitches forward and back, then zigzags over straight stitching; for reinforcement; 1.5 mm wide, finished width Darning Stitch (forward and backward) 1:25 1:26 1:29 38 27 28 15 15 Stitches forward and back, then zigzags over straight stitching; for reinforcement; 1.5 mm wide, finished width Automatic Taper Stitch 1:26 1:27 1:28 37 26 29 Satin stitches programmed to stitch tapers at both ends of a 6mm wide satin column; tapers controlled by the reverse button Wide Bartack Buttonhole 1:27 1:31 5mm wide Bartack (both ends) Buttonhole for medium and heavy fabrics with extra cutting space between lips Bartack Buttonhole 1:28 1:29 1:32 39 28 26 14 14 Bartack (both ends) Buttonhole for most fabric weights; 5mm wide Round End/Bartack Buttonhole 1:33 Buttonhole with one round end for light weight fabrics; 5mm wide Round End Buttonhole 1:29 1:30 1:34 Buttonhole with two round ends for blouses and children's garments Heirloom Buttonhole 1:30 1:31 1:37 Buttonhole for a "hand look" on fine and delicate fabrics; 5mm wide Heavy, Reinforced Buttonhole 1:31 1:32 1:35 Heavy, reinforced buttonhole for utility and heavy fabrics; 5mm wide Medium, Reinforced Buttonhole 1:32 1:33 1:36 Medium, reinforced decorative buttonhole for medium wool; 5mm wide

3 Keyhole Buttonhole 1:33 1:34 1:38 40 29 27 Keyhole buttonhole with one square end for tailored jackets, coats, etc.; 6mm wide Leather Buttonhole (Straight-Stitch) 1:34 1:40 Straight-stitch buttonhole for use on leather and suede; 3.5mm wide Bound Buttonhole (Straight-Stitch) 1:35 1:35 Straight-stitch buttonhole with extra cutting space for bound buttonholes; 6mm wide Automatic Button Sewing 1:28 1:30 Stitch programmed for sewing on buttons, with feed teeth lowered; touch reverse to repeat Teardrop Eyelet 5:40 6mm wide teardrop eyelet for laces, embellishments, etc. Scallop Wave 2:01 2:01 5:20 16 21 21 12 12 A 6mm satin serpentine stitch Narrow Rickrack Stitch 2:02 Pointed both sides instead of rounded - 6mm Scallop 2:03 5:21 17 20 20 6mm scallop, a Pointed Scallop 2:04 5:22 6mm scallop with a pointed outside edge Satin Arrowhead 2:05 5:24 Filled in 6mm rickrack scallop. 6 Pictogram - Half Swish 5:18 HEIRLOOM STITCHES Small Cross Stitch 3:01 2:12 6:01 14 18 Decorative Heirloom stitch; 3mm wide on right hand side of stitch space. Triple Entredeux OR Rhodes Stitch 3:02 2:13 6mm wide decorative stitch; use for a smocking look, or as a decorative stitch; a classic when stitched with a Wing Needle Large Cross Stitch 3:03 2:14 6:02 6mm wide decorative stitch; can be used for a smocking look, or for a decorative stitch; use a Wing Needle for a different look Smocking Stitch 3:04 2:15 6:03 11 16 15 Double stitched; sew over 2 rows of elastic thread for 6mm faux smocking; a 6mm wide hemstitch variation using Wing needle Turkish Hemstitch 3:05 6:04 5mm wide hemstitch, using a Wing needle; reduce length and width for a delicate look; stitch over 1/8" ribbon for a nice touch Pin Stitch 3:06 6:05 12 17 17 Use wing needle or large sized (100 or 110) Universal needle for 5mm wide hemstitching Entredeux 3:07 2:16 6:06 13 18 16 10 10 A diamond shaped 3mm design; resembles ready-made entredeux with a wing needle; use to join lace to fabric Double Heirloom OR Double Entredeux 3:08 6:07 Decorative 4mm wide hemstitch; use Wing needle for unusual effects Single Heirloom Herring Bone 3:09 6:08 A 3mm wide decorative stitch that resembles Turkish Hemstitching when done with a Wing needle Honeycomb Wing 3:10 2:17 6:09 A 6mm wide decorative stitch; gives interesting results when stitched with a Wing Needle Daisy Wing 3:11 2:18 6:10 24 15 A 6mm wide decorative heirloom stitch with a Wing needle; reduce to 1.5 SL and 4.5 SW for a Baby Daisy Perle Stitch and Cretan Stitch 3:12 2:29 A 6mm wide type of feather stitch; use for bridging; use stitch as set by machine for a Perle stitch, shorten for a Cretan Stitch Herringbone Stitch 3:13 A 6mm wide cross stitch; resembles Herringbone hand embroidery; use for decorative effects or with Wing Needle for variety Feather Stitch 3:14 2:31 1:24 34 11 A traditional 6mm wide feather stitch, resembling a hand worked feather stitch Capped Feather Stitch 3:15 6:17 Zigzag with a "T" at each tip Fancy Feather Stitch 3:16 2:26 6:16 A 6mm zigzag stitch with feathers at each point Large Diamonds 3:17 2:30 A large 6mm wide open-diamond decorative design

7 Small Diamonds 3:18 6mm wide, open decorative design featuring small diamonds 1-Step Wave 2:19 A preprogrammed 4.5 wide Smocking design consisting of 3 stitches right and 3 left; to be stitched on pleated fabric 2-Step Wave 3:19 A preprogrammed 4.5mm wide Smocking design consisting of 4 stitches right and 4 left; to be stitched on pleated fabric. 3-Step Wave 3:20 2:20 A preprogrammed 6mm wide Smocking design consisting of 5 stitches right and 5 left; to be stitched on pleated fabric. 4-Step Wave 3:21 A preprogrammed 6mm wide Smocking design consisting of 6 stitches right and 6 left; to be stitched on pleated fabric. Arch Stitch 3:22 1:24 1:27 21 A 6mm wide decorative line arch design Long Serpentine Quilting Stitch 3:23 2:34 1:25 35 2.5mm stitch length, 6mm stitch width stitch suitable for machine quilting Straight-stitch Scallop 3:24 1:26 36 A 6mm wide straight stitch scallop Grass Stitch Crazy Patch 3:25 2:28 A 6mm decorative blanket stitch or Crazy Patch stitch Heirloom Applique 3:26 2:33 1:23 33 10 A 2mm wide blanket-type stitch; simulates the look of hand applique; contains 2 forward stitches between sideward stitches Feathered Crazy Patch 3:27 2:27 A 6mm wide Crazy Patch stitch Braided Stitches 3:28 An open 6mm wide decorative design with a braided look Diamond Pairs 3:29 Open diamonds side by side; 6mm wide Bricks 3:30 A 6mm wide decorative open design resembling a brick wall Open Rickrack 3:31 A 6mm wide decorative open design resembling rickrack Kaleidoscope 3:32 A 6mm wide decorative open design resembling designs in a kaleidoscope Greek Key 3:33 2:32 A 6mm wide decorative Greek key line design Looped Scroll 3:34 Two 6mm wide decorative line scrolls with soutache loops between

8 Ying-Yang 3:35 An open 6mm wide design of the oriental Ying/Yang Rounded Bow 4:01 6:38 A 6mm wide decorative open bow design Bow 6:39 A 6mm wide decorative open bow design Butterfly, Full View 4:02 6:40 A 6mm wide decorative open butterfly design, full view Daisy Half 4:03 2:22 A 6mm wide decorative open design for half a daisy; pivot, mirror image and stitch again for a full one Tulips 4:04 6:24 22 Decorative open design Columbine 6:29 A 6mm wide decorative satin and open flower design Rose Bud 6:28 26 11 A 6mm wide decorative satin and open floral bud Heart 4:05 A 6mm wide decorative line heart design that encircles a satin ball; suitable for borders Leaves 4:06 6:13 27 12 Two open design leaves, 6mm wide Tri Leaf 4:07 6:23 23 A 6mm wide decorative open tri-leaf design Two Leaves 4:08 2:24 A 6mm wide serpentine stitch with open leaf design Diamond gem 4:09 6:18 A 6mm wide decorative open diamond design Tassel 4:10 6:20 A 6mm wide decorative open design resembling a tassel Serpentine Leaves 4:11 6:26 28 13 13 A 6mm wide serpentine stitch with leaves of satin and open design Serpentine Daisy 4:12 6:25 29 14 14 A 6mm wide serpentine stitch with open daisy design Fern 4:13 2:23 6:15 A decorative open fern design; 6mm wide Banana Leaf 4:14 A 6mm wide decorative open design resembling banana leaves

9 Cherries 6:34 A 6mm wide decorative open design leaves and satin cherry Scrolled Leaf 4:15 6:12 25 12 10 A 6mm wide decorative scroll and leaf design Floral Scroll 4:16 2:25 A 6mm wide decorative scroll line design with satin leaves and bud Shaded Heart 4:17 A 6mm wide decorative open and satin design of a heart Trumpet Flower 4:18 A 6mm wide decorative open and satin flower design Bud and Leaves 4:19 6:31 Decorative satin and line floral design Bud 4:20 6:33 A 6mm wide decorative satin and line bud design Scrolled Buds 4:21 6:32 A 6mm wide decorative line scroll with satin buds Pussy Willows 4:22 A 6mm wide decorative design of pussy willows Grape Leaf 6:14 An open design of a 6mm wide grape leaf with tendrils Oak Leaf 6:27 A 6mm wide satin Oak leaf design Elm Leaf 4:23 2:11 A 6mm wide satin leaf design that resembles an Elm leaf Leafy Scroll 6:30 A 6mm wide decorative line and satin scroll design Swag 4:24 A 6mm wide decorative line design Twisted Ribbon 4:25 5:28 A 6mm wide decorative satin and open design of twisted ribbon Satin Rope 4:26 5:27 A 6mm wide decorative satin rope design Scrolled Ribbon 4:27 5:31 A 6mm wide decorative satin and open scroll ribbon-like design Rope 4:28 A 6mm wide decorative satin and open design of tightly twisted rope
